School Overview
Morris Ford Middle School is located in the Spanaway/Tacoma area and operates as part of the Franklin Pierce School District. Serving students in grades 6 through 8, the school is dedicated to fostering a supportive academic environment that emphasizes both intellectual growth and social-emotional development. The campus is known for its commitment to preparing students for the rigors of high school through a structured curriculum and a variety of elective offerings, ranging from the arts to technology-based programs.
Beyond the classroom, Morris Ford Middle School places a strong focus on community building and inclusivity. The school actively encourages student involvement in extracurricular activities, sports, and leadership opportunities, which help students build confidence and strong peer relationships. With a focus on equity and academic excellence, the school works closely with families and the local community to provide resources and support systems that ensure all students have the opportunity to succeed during their formative middle school years.

Student Demographics
Student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 258 |
| Hispanic | 302 |
| Black | 73 |
| Asian | 67 |
| Two or More | 132 |
| American Indian | 8 |
| Pacific Islander | 41 |
